The black middle class in Britain is often invisible, as blackness is still equated with the working class in the public imagination. This article explores the implications of this social profiling and calls for a rethink of how class and race intersect in modern Britain.

The Persistent Stereotype: Blackness and Working-Class Assumptions

Despite the significant expansion of a black professional class, the default assumption remains that black Britons are working class. From black barristers mistaken for defendants to black politicians assumed to be support staff, these microaggressions reveal a deeper societal bias. The anecdote from the author's book, The Good, the Black and the Boujee, highlights how even in publishing, a black man in cycling gear can be seen as an intruder rather than a commuter.

Class Differences Within the Black Community

This conflation of blackness with the working class makes class differences within the black community invisible. The emergent black bourgeoisie, who have gained proximity to power, are often either born middle class or quickly initiated into it. Yet, their experiences are overshadowed by a monolithic narrative that fails to acknowledge their existence.

Why This Rethink Matters for Social Mobility

Understanding the intersection of race and class is crucial for addressing systemic inequalities. When black professionals are constantly mistaken for couriers or security risks, it undermines their achievements and hampers true social mobility. A rethink can help dismantle these stereotypes and create a more inclusive definition of British middle-class identity.

How to Move Forward: A Call for Inclusive Narratives

To truly rethink class in Britain, we must amplify stories of black professionals and their varied experiences. This includes recognizing the unique challenges they face, from microaggressions to structural barriers. By doing so, we can begin to separate class from race in the public consciousness.

Practical Steps for Individuals and Institutions

Institutions should implement unconscious bias training and diversify leadership. Individuals can challenge assumptions when they see them. The media has a role to play in portraying black Britons across all socioeconomic backgrounds, not just in stereotypical roles.
